swagger无法访问UI页面No mapping for GET /swagger-ui.html 1、检查项目是否用实现WebMvcConfigurer相关接口 如下,发现WebMvcConfig类实现了WebMvcConfigurer接口,导致访问不了,注释即可 //@Configuration//@EnableWebMvc //全面接管//public class WebMvcConfig implements WebMvcConfigurer {// @Override// public ...
当您尝试打开swagger-ui.html时,收到404错误表示无法找到该文件。这可能是由于以下原因导致的: 文件路径错误:请确保您提供的文件路径是正确的。检查文件路径是否包含正确的文件夹和文件名,并确保大小写匹配。 文件丢失或损坏:如果文件确实存在于指定的路径中,但仍然收到404错误,可能是因为文件已被删除、移动或...
Springboot swagger-ui.html访问不到 问题 解决⽅法 swagger-ui的坑,swagger-ui.html⽆显⽰ 现在说这个问题导致的原因,以及解决⽅案 Springboot swagger-ui.html访问不到 问题 在前⾯的Swagger2的基本配置中是可以访问到swagger-ui.html的 但当⾃定义继承配置WebMvcConfigurationSupport后便⽆法访问到该...
} swagger-ui.html 404问题# 项目中有web配置,因此怀疑是这些配置影响了,搜索下发现这位仁兄有类似经历:https://www.cnblogs.com/pangguoming/p/10551895.html 于是在WebMvcConfig 配置中,overrideaddResourceHandlers Copy @ConfigurationpublicclassWebMvcConfigimplementsWebMvcConfigurer{@OverridepublicvoidaddResourceHandle...
最近新创建了一个Spring boot项目,接口写完之后,通过Swagger-ui访问调试接口,在浏览器中输入http://localhost:8006/swagger-ui.html 可以正常访问 如上图所示,页面显示正常,但是在Idea控制台却报错,如下图: 二、问题原因 2.1 为什么会报错? java.lang.NumberFormatException: For input string: "",根据报错内容显示...
Swagger 2:http://localhost:8080/swagger-ui.html Swagger 3(OpenAPI 3.0):http://localhost:8080/swagger-ui/index.html 问题描述 我在Spring Boot 中使用 Springdoc 整合 OpenAPI 3.0 生成 API 文档时,访问 Swagger UI 报 404,而其他的配置均正确,访问地址为http://localhost:8085/swagger-ui.html。
Swagger-ui.html界面打开报404错误 首先检查了自己springboot版本 发现自己用的swagger是用的是2.37 自己在maven仓库导入的swagger是最新3.0.0版本的 发现出现了404 最后降级为2.7.0就完美访问了 <!-- https://mvnrepository.com/artifact/io.springfox/springfox-swagger2 --><dependency><groupId>io.springfox</...
最后在自己的Controller中加上一系列的API注解即可,其实不需要加上API注解也可以正常使用。 最后在localhost:8080/swagger-ui.html 访问即可看到swagger页面了。 但是关键来了,我第一次按照这样的方法配置却提示如下错误: Whitelabel Error Page This application has no explicit mapping for /error, so you are seein...
swagger-ui.html 404问题 项目中有web配置,因此怀疑是这些配置影响了,搜索下发现这位仁兄有类似经历:https://www.cnblogs.com/pangguoming/p/10551895.html 于是在WebMvcConfig 配置中,overrideaddResourceHandlers 代码语言:javascript 复制 @ConfigurationpublicclassWebMvcConfigimplementsWebMvcConfigurer{@Overridepublicvoid...